#5709ea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5709ea is composed of 34.1% red, 3.5%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.8%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 260.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 47.6%. #5709ea color hex could be obtained by blending #ae12ff with #0000d5. Closest websafe color is: #6600ff.

Shades and Tints of #5709ea

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030007 is the darkest color, while #f7f3ff is the lightest one.
